The Ultimate Guide to Residential Window Repair: Expert Insights and Tips

Windows are a necessary part of any home, supplying natural light, ventilation, and a view of the outdoors world. However, with time and exposure to the aspects, these essential fixtures can suffer damage, causing ineffectiveness and minimized aesthetics. Comprehending the ins and outs of residential window repair can save property owners time, cash, and aggravation. This guide will dig into typical window issues, repair approaches, and important ideas to assist you preserve or restore your windows efficiently.

Typical Window Problems

Window IssueCausesPossible Solutions
Cracked or Broken GlassImpact from objects, serious weather conditionFull glass replacement or patching with epoxy
DraftsPoor sealing or harmed weatherstrippingResealing with caulk or replacing weatherstripping
Decaying Window FramesWetness direct exposure and decayFrame replacement or repairing with wood filler
Problem Opening/ClosingMisalignment or debrisAdjustment or cleaning of the tracks
Foggy Window Repair WindowsSeal failure in double-glazed systemsResealing or changing the insulated glass unit
Sticking WindowPaint buildup or swelling framesSanding, repainting, or frame adjustment

Significance of Timely Repairs

Attending to window problems without delay is critical for numerous reasons:

  1. Energy Efficiency: Drafty or damaged windows can result in increased heating and cooling costs.
  2. Security: Broken windows posture a security danger, making it much easier for trespassers to go into.
  3. Aesthetics: Cracked or foggy windows can diminish the home's look.
  4. Longevity: Timely repairs can avoid minor issues from intensifying into pricey replacements.

DIY vs. Professional Repair

Choosing whether to deal with window repairs as a DIY job or hire a professional can depend upon numerous elements. Here's a simple comparison table to assist assist the choice:

AspectDIY RepairProfessional Repair
CostNormally lower; just material expensesGreater; includes labor and knowledge
TimeVariable; depends on ability levelUsually quicker due to experience
Ability LevelRequires standard tools and abilitiesProficiency and specialized tools needed
OutcomeMight be acceptable but not guaranteedHigh-quality, reliable repair
SafetyPotential danger if not experiencedSecurity procedures followed

When to DIY

Property owners comfortable with fundamental tools and home repairs can effectively deal with small issues like resealing or replacing weatherstripping. A couple of standards can help choose if a DIY approach appropriates:

  • The damage is shallow (e.g., split weather stripping).
  • The tools required are in your ownership or quickly readily available.
  • You have actually researched the repair procedure completely.

When to Hire a Professional

For substantial repairs or replacements, it's often Best Window Repair to look for the assistance of specialists. Think about hiring a contractor when:

  • The window frame is decomposing or extensively damaged.
  • Glass replacement or complex repairs are needed.
  • There are safety concerns connected to height or structural integrity.

Essential Tools for Window Repair

Property owners aiming to deal with repairs themselves need to be geared up with the right tools. Here's a list of essential tools for residential window repair:

  1. Utility Knife-- For cutting old sealant or trimming products.
  2. Caulking Gun-- For applying caulk or sealant around windows.
  3. Screwdriver Set-- For hardware modifications and removal.
  4. Crowbar-- To help remove old window trim without damage.
  5. Determining Tape-- For precise measurements when replacing glass or frames.
  6. Security Glasses and Gloves-- For personal security throughout repairs.
  7. Putty Knife-- For using or eliminating putty around glass panes.

Maintenance Tips for Longevity

Keeping your windows can assist avoid considerable repairs down the line. Here are some valuable maintenance ideas: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Clean window frames and glass at least twice a year to get rid of dirt and particles.
  2. Examine Seals: Check for indications of wear or damage in the weather condition removing and seals; change as needed.
  3. Paint and Stain: For wooden frames, ensure they are painted or stained frequently to secure against moisture intrusion.
  4. Lube Hardware: Keep window locks and tracks clean and oiled for smooth operation.
  5. Check for Water Damage: After heavy rain or snow, inspect windows for leakages or water intrusion.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How frequently should I examine my windows?

It is recommended to check your windows a minimum of as soon as a year, preferably in the spring or fall, to catch any potential problems early.

2. What should I do if my window is foggy?

Foggy windows normally indicate a failed seal in double-glazed units. You can either have the system replaced or resealed by a professional.

3. Can I repair a broken window myself?

Minor damage can typically be repaired with DIY methods, but if there's significant structural damage, it's best to consult a professional.

4. How can I tell if my window frame is rotting?

Look for soft spots or discoloration in wood frames. A simple poke with a screwdriver can assist examine for rotting.
